Note: The selections you see in the Monitors control panel depend on what
hardware you have.

4

Click Options to see what resolutions you can select.

5

Select a resolution.

If you don’t see any options for changing resolutions, you may have selected
the wrong display in the control panel. Click Cancel, then try step 3 again. If
you still don’t see any options for changing resolutions, make sure you’ve set
up the AppleVision 1710

AV

Display correctly. For more information, see

Chapter 1.

The screen resolution you choose may change the number of colors and grays
you can set for your monitor. With a higher resolution, you may have fewer
choices for colors and grays.

6

Click OK to return to the main window of the Monitors control panel.

7

Close the Monitors control panel by clicking the close box in the upper-left corner.

Depending on the option you selected in the control panel, the new resolution
appears either as soon as you close the dialog box or when you restart the
computer.

When you change screen resolution, objects on your desktop may be
rearranged to accommodate the new resolution.

8

If the image is distorted, adjust the controls on the display itself as explained in

Chapter 3.
